## Changelog — Relevance Tuning Key Rotation

For this week's sync: the Lanterbrook search team shipped revised relevance weights for the autumn tuning cycle, boosting exact-phrase matches and demoting stale listings. Because tuning configs are now signed artifacts, we rotated the config-signing key as part of the rollout. Old signatures remain valid for seven days. The new key, effective immediately, is as follows.

deploy key for fafof-yaguf: bky4_zHj6

Context: Ardenfell line margins slipped three points over two quarters. Drivers: input steel costs, aggressive discounting at the Westmoor branch, and a stale price book. Proposal: uplift list prices four percent, tighten discount authority to regional level, sunset the two lowest-margin SKUs. Risk: volume loss at Halverton accounts, estimated under two percent. Decision requested at Thursday's review. Modelling assumptions are in the appendix pack. The commercial reasoning leadership wants kept close is noted directly below.

board note of tajop-yajof: The finance team signed off on a budget of $77.6 million for Project Pramir.

Subject: Spoketide rebalancer cut-over complete

Hi Marit,

The Spoketide rebalancing tool cut over to the new dispatch cluster last night. Dock inventory sync resumed within four minutes and no trips were dropped. The old scheduler is paused, not deleted, until Friday. Two truck-routing alerts fired during the window; both auto-resolved. The service now runs with the configuration values below.

— Tobin

service settings:
ralael:
  pin: 7453
  tenant: zorath
  seal: seal_087806e4
  metrics_host: metrics.ralael.paliqworks.example
  standby_team: fraath
  escalation: praok-istiel
  nonce: 10e083

Subject: On-call intro — Pointsmere ledger

Hi, and welcome. As a contractor joining the rotation, please read this carefully before your first shift. The Pointsmere loyalty-points ledger is append-only; never edit rows directly, even to fix an obvious error. All corrections go through reversal entries, which keep the audit trail intact. Most pages involve balance mismatches, and the reconciliation job usually self-heals. The full escalation procedure is documented here:

wiki page, fawef-tawif: https://jira.zemvarsys.internal/projects/pages/display/180f7ba3